Hey guys. My 1991 1.9D (1Y engine) battery light is flickering on and off (though more on than off) when the engine is at higher revs. My voltmeter reads a steady 13.8v but this drops to 13.1v when at higher revs. Could this be the voltage regulator? Hoping so but wanted to seek some advice before throwing any money at it. Many thanks as always for all your help!

Almost certainly worn brushes on the regulator. It can be changed easily and cheaply without removing the alternator.

Reads to me like the Diode plate is on the way out.
you have a limited time to fix it.
Mine flickered at high revs for about three months
Any local Alternator/starter repair shop will do this and very cheaply.
it cost £27 to fix mine

which ever it is your battery will thank you for a quick fix
